Output dd68095a18525e301bdedaf2cd447856628f9419fe9fcf5cf61a11b5d9a1904a:0

value
1050304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0aaffcf7fcca1080ee6f429658a593664177bde OP_EQUAL
address
3NAx8kVQavDzfaAfmYGUjub9pFuvFAUhV8
transaction
dd68095a18525e301bdedaf2cd447856628f9419fe9fcf5cf61a11b5d9a1904a
spent
true